Processing Alu with a Power Upcut Saw: Best Methods

To ensure clean and accurate cuts when working alu with an vertical feed cutting tool, several important methods should be observed. First, select the correct blade. A aluminium profile working machine high-speed alu cutting tool is crucial to prevent burring and heat. Verify the material is firmly secured to prevent vibration during the separation operation. Adjust the blade's RPM to the advised settings – high speeds can cause melting and injury. Finally, use a cooling lubricant to diminish heat generation and improve the separation quality.

  • Choose the right blade.
  • Tightly hold the piece.
  • Adjust the cutting tool rotation.
  • Utilize a misting fluid.
